Is Ethical Hacking Legitimate? or A Scam?
The world of cybersecurity is murky, and ethical hacking often finds itself caught in the crosshairs. Some argue it's a respected profession, while others consider it a sham. So, what's the truth? The answer isn't black and white. It depends on who's definition of "ethical" and the intentions behind the hacking.
- Examine the potential benefits: ethical hackers help organizations identify vulnerabilities before malicious actors can exploit them, ultimately making our digital world a safer place.
- Conversely, there are concerns about misrepresentation. Some "ethical hackers" may lack proper credentials, leading to ineffective assessments or even unintended consequences.
Choosing a reputable ethical hacking firm is crucial. Look for certifications, proven track records, and a clear understanding of their techniques. Remember, the best ethical hackers are transparent, accountable in their actions, and prioritize your safety above all else.

Don't Get Burned! Exposing the Hacker for Hire Scam
Thinking about recruiting a hacker to bypass some online systems? Think again. The "hacker for hire" scam is rampant, with unscrupulous individuals exploiting the naive and desperate. These fraudulent hackers often promise unrealistic results, disappearing with your funds before you even see a flicker of progress.
Stay vigilant of individuals offering their services on shady websites or through questionable contacts. Real security professionals adhere to ethical guidelines.
- Due diligence is key any potential hacker before entrusting them with sensitive information.
- Look for reviews from previous clients to gauge their legitimacy.
- Report suspicious activity if you encounter someone claiming to be a hacker for hire.
Remember, true security is built on proven methods. Don't fall victim to the alluring but dangerous world of "hacker for hire" scams.
